/system/bt/stack/avrc/ |
avrc_bld_ct.cc | 40 static tAVRC_STS avrc_bld_next_cmd(tAVRC_NEXT_CMD* p_cmd, BT_HDR* p_pkt) { 46 p_start = (uint8_t*)(p_pkt + 1) + p_pkt->offset; 52 p_pkt->len = (p_data - p_start); 73 BT_HDR* p_pkt) { 78 p_start = (uint8_t*)(p_pkt + 1) + p_pkt->offset; 83 p_pkt->len = (p_data - p_start); 97 static tAVRC_STS avrc_bld_register_notifn(BT_HDR* p_pkt, uint8_t event_id, 104 p_start = (uint8_t*)(p_pkt + 1) + p_pkt->offset 523 BT_HDR* p_pkt = (BT_HDR*)osi_malloc(AVRC_META_CMD_BUF_SIZE); local 583 BT_HDR* p_pkt = *pp_pkt; local [all...] |
avrc_api.cc | 221 static uint8_t* avrc_get_data_ptr(BT_HDR* p_pkt) { 222 return (uint8_t*)(p_pkt + 1) + p_pkt->offset; 235 static BT_HDR* avrc_copy_packet(BT_HDR* p_pkt, int rsp_pkt_len) { 236 const int offset = MAX(AVCT_MSG_OFFSET, p_pkt->offset); 237 const int pkt_len = MAX(rsp_pkt_len, p_pkt->len); 241 memcpy(p_pkt_copy, p_pkt, BT_HDR_SIZE); 243 uint8_t* p_data = avrc_get_data_ptr(p_pkt); 245 memcpy(p_data_copy, p_data, p_pkt->len); 307 BT_HDR *p_pkt_old, *p_pkt; local 455 BT_HDR* p_pkt = *pp_pkt; local [all...] |
avrc_bld_tg.cc | 53 BT_HDR* p_pkt) { 69 p_start = (uint8_t*)(p_pkt + 1) + p_pkt->offset; 81 p_data = p_start + p_pkt->len; 103 p_pkt->len = (p_data - p_start); 121 tAVRC_LIST_APP_ATTR_RSP* p_rsp, BT_HDR* p_pkt) { 128 p_start = (uint8_t*)(p_pkt + 1) + p_pkt->offset; 138 p_data = p_start + p_pkt->len; 150 p_pkt->len = (p_data - p_start) 1327 BT_HDR* p_pkt = (BT_HDR*)osi_malloc(BT_DEFAULT_BUFFER_SIZE); local 1371 BT_HDR* p_pkt; local [all...] |
/system/bt/stack/mcap/ |
mca_cact.cc | 120 BT_HDR* p_pkt = (BT_HDR*)osi_malloc(MCA_CTRL_MTU); local 122 p_pkt->offset = L2CAP_MIN_OFFSET; 123 p = p_start = (uint8_t*)(p_pkt + 1) + L2CAP_MIN_OFFSET; 131 p_pkt->len = p - p_start; 132 L2CA_DataWrite(p_ccb->lcid, p_pkt); 157 BT_HDR* p_pkt = (BT_HDR*)osi_malloc(MCA_CTRL_MTU); local 162 p_pkt->offset = L2CAP_MIN_OFFSET; 163 p = p_start = (uint8_t*)(p_pkt + 1) + L2CAP_MIN_OFFSET; 190 p_pkt->len = p - p_start; 191 L2CA_DataWrite(p_ccb->lcid, p_pkt); 242 BT_HDR* p_pkt = &p_data->hdr; local 439 BT_HDR* p_pkt = &p_data->hdr; local [all...] |
mca_dact.cc | 137 status = L2CA_DataWrite(p_dcb->lcid, p_data->p_pkt);
|
mca_api.cc | 787 * The memory pointed to by p_pkt must be a GKI buffer 795 tMCA_RESULT MCA_WriteReq(tMCA_DL mdl, BT_HDR* p_pkt) { 805 evt_data.p_pkt = p_pkt;
|
mca_int.h | 118 BT_HDR* p_pkt; member in union:__anon106545
|
/system/bt/stack/avdt/ |
avdt_scb_act.cc | 237 p = p_start = (uint8_t*)(p_data->p_pkt + 1) + p_data->p_pkt->offset; 262 pad_len = *(p_start + p_data->p_pkt->len); 266 if ((offset > p_data->p_pkt->len) || 267 ((pad_len + offset) > p_data->p_pkt->len)) { 269 osi_free_and_reset((void**)&p_data->p_pkt); 273 p_data->p_pkt->len -= (offset + pad_len); 274 p_data->p_pkt->offset += offset; 278 p_data->p_pkt->layer_specific = seq; 279 (*p_scb->cs.p_sink_data_cback)(avdt_scb_to_hdl(p_scb), p_data->p_pkt, 1407 BT_HDR* p_pkt; local [all...] |
avdt_api.cc | 810 * The memory pointed to by p_pkt must be a GKI buffer 821 uint16_t AVDT_WriteReqOpt(uint8_t handle, BT_HDR* p_pkt, uint32_t time_stamp, 832 evt.apiwrite.p_buf = p_pkt; 867 * The memory pointed to by p_pkt must be a GKI buffer 876 uint16_t AVDT_WriteReq(uint8_t handle, BT_HDR* p_pkt, uint32_t time_stamp, 878 return AVDT_WriteReqOpt(handle, p_pkt, time_stamp, m_pt, AVDT_DATA_OPT_NONE); 1045 BT_HDR* p_pkt = (BT_HDR*)osi_malloc(p_tbl->peer_mtu); local [all...] |
avdt_int.h | 460 BT_HDR* p_pkt; member in union:__anon106166 469 BT_HDR* p_pkt; /* packet waiting to be sent */ member in struct:__anon106167
|
/system/bt/btif/src/ |
btif_a2dp_sink.cc | 507 uint8_t btif_a2dp_sink_enqueue_buf(BT_HDR* p_pkt) { 521 osi_malloc(sizeof(tBT_SBC_HDR) + p_pkt->offset + p_pkt->len)); 522 memcpy((uint8_t*)(p_msg + 1), (uint8_t*)(p_pkt + 1) + p_pkt->offset, 523 p_pkt->len); 525 (*((uint8_t*)(p_pkt + 1) + p_pkt->offset)) & 0x0f; 526 p_msg->len = p_pkt->len; 528 p_msg->layer_specific = p_pkt->layer_specific [all...] |
/system/bt/stack/include/ |
avct_api.h | 108 /* p_pkt->layer_specific is AVCT_DATA_CTRL or AVCT_DATA_BROWSE */ 110 BT_HDR* p_pkt);
|
mca_api.h | 100 typedef void(tMCA_DATA_CBACK)(tMCA_DL mdl, BT_HDR* p_pkt); 493 * The memory pointed to by p_pkt must be a GKI buffer 501 extern tMCA_RESULT MCA_WriteReq(tMCA_DL mdl, BT_HDR* p_pkt); 549 tMCA_RESULT (*write_mdl)(tMCA_DL mdl, BT_HDR* p_pkt);
|
avdt_api.h | 394 typedef void(tAVDT_SINK_DATA_CBACK)(uint8_t handle, BT_HDR* p_pkt, [all...] |
avrc_api.h | 383 * Description This function is used to send the AVRCP byte stream in p_pkt 387 * p_pkt->offset is at least AVCT_MSG_OFFSET 388 * p_pkt->layer_specific is AVCT_DATA_CTRL or AVCT_DATA_BROWSE 389 * p_pkt->event is AVRC_OP_VENDOR, AVRC_OP_PASS_THRU or 399 BT_HDR* p_pkt);
|
/system/bt/bta/av/ |
bta_av_api.cc | 548 * contained in p_pkt can be composed with AVRC utility 557 BT_HDR* p_pkt) { 564 p_buf->p_pkt = p_pkt; 577 * in p_pkt can be composed with AVRC utility functions. 589 BT_HDR* p_pkt) { 595 p_buf->p_pkt = p_pkt;
|
bta_av_act.cc | 289 /* set p_pkt to NULL, so avrc would not free the buffer */ 659 p_data->api_meta_rsp.rsp_code, p_data->api_meta_rsp.p_pkt); 665 if (do_free) osi_free_and_reset((void**)&p_data->api_meta_rsp.p_pkt); 678 osi_free_and_reset((void**)&p_data->api_meta_rsp.p_pkt); 835 BT_HDR* p_pkt = NULL; local [all...] |
bta_av_aact.cc | 568 void bta_av_sink_data_cback(uint8_t handle, BT_HDR* p_pkt, uint32_t time_stamp, 575 __func__, handle, p_pkt->len, p_pkt->offset, 576 *((uint8_t*)(p_pkt + 1) + p_pkt->offset), p_pkt->layer_specific); 587 osi_free(p_pkt); 590 p_pkt->event = BTA_AV_SINK_MEDIA_DATA_EVT; 592 (tBTA_AV_MEDIA*)p_pkt); 594 osi_free(p_pkt); [all...] |
bta_av_int.h | 289 BT_HDR* p_pkt; member in struct:__anon105366 587 extern void bta_av_sink_data_cback(uint8_t handle, BT_HDR* p_pkt,
|
/system/nfc/src/nfa/hci/ |
nfa_hci_main.c | 632 NFC_HDR* p_pkt = (NFC_HDR*)p_data->data.p_data; local 664 if ((event != NFC_DATA_CEVT) || (p_pkt == NULL)) return; 676 p = (uint8_t*)(p_pkt + 1) + p_pkt->offset; 677 pkt_len = p_pkt->len; 733 (uint8_t)chaining_bit, (uint8_t)nfa_hci_cb.assembling, p_pkt->len); 739 nfa_hci_cb.assembling, p_pkt->len); 745 GKI_freebuf(p_pkt); 788 p_pkt->event = NFA_HCI_CHECK_QUEUE_EVT; 789 p_pkt->len = 0 [all...] |
/system/nfc/src/nfa/ee/ |
nfa_ee_act.c | 818 NFC_HDR* p_pkt; local 825 p_pkt = (NFC_HDR*)GKI_getbuf(size); 826 if (p_pkt) { 827 p_pkt->offset = NCI_MSG_OFFSET_SIZE + NCI_DATA_HDR_SIZE; 828 p_pkt->len = p_data->send_data.data_len; 829 p = (uint8_t*)(p_pkt + 1) + p_pkt->offset; 830 memcpy(p, p_data->send_data.p_data, p_pkt->len); 831 NFC_SendData(p_cb->conn_id, p_pkt); 1449 NFC_HDR* p_pkt = NULL; local [all...] |
/system/bt/bta/hl/ |
bta_hl_int.h | 348 BT_HDR* p_pkt; member in struct:__anon105551 559 #define BTA_HL_GET_BUF_PTR(p_pkt) \ 560 ((uint8_t*)((uint8_t*)((p_pkt) + 1) + (p_pkt)->offset)) 674 extern void bta_hl_mcap_data_cback(tMCA_DL mdl, BT_HDR* p_pkt); [all...] |
bta_hl_act.cc | 219 p_data->mca_rcv_data_evt.p_pkt) != MCA_SUCCESS) { 220 osi_free_and_reset((void**)&p_data->mca_rcv_data_evt.p_pkt); 227 p_dcb->p_echo_rx_pkt = p_data->mca_rcv_data_evt.p_pkt; 244 p_dcb->p_rx_pkt = p_data->mca_rcv_data_evt.p_pkt; [all...] |
/system/bt/bta/include/ |
bta_av_api.h | 737 * in p_pkt can be composed with AVRC utility functions. 745 BT_HDR* p_pkt); 753 * in p_pkt can be composed with AVRC utility functions. 765 BT_HDR* p_pkt);
|
/system/nfc/src/nfa/int/ |
nfa_hci_int.h | 520 uint8_t* p_pkt);
|